当前位置: 首页 > news >正文

【大数据分布并行处理】单元测试(五)

文章目录

  • 第五单元
    • 单选题
    • 多选题
    • 判断题
    • 填空题

第五单元

单选题

  1. 下列说法正确的是?
    A. HDFS HA可用性不好
    B. 第二名称节点是热备份
    C. 第二名称节点无法解决单点故障问题
    D. HDFS HA可以实现可扩展性、系统性能和隔离性
    正确答案: C

  2. HDFS Federation设计不能解决“单名称节点”存在的哪个问题:
    A. 良好的隔离性
    B. 单点故障问题
    C. 性能更高效
    D. HDFS集群扩展性
    正确答案: B

  3. ‍关于Yarn,下列哪个叙述是错误的?
    A. 用户向Yarn提交程序
    B. ResourceManager管理每个节点上的资源
    C. NodeManager管理每个节点上的资源
    D. ResourceManager为应用程序分配Container
    正确答案: B

  4. Namenode在启动时自动进入安全模式,在安全模式阶段,说法错误的是?
    A. 安全模式目的是在系统启动时检查各个DataNode上数据块的有效性
    B. 根据策略对数据块进行必要的复制或删除
    C. 当数据块最小百分比数满足最小副本数条件时,会自动退出安全模式
    D. 文件系统允许有修改
    正确答案: D

  5. 关于HDFS Federation 的设计的描述,哪项是错误的
    A. 属于不同命名空间的块可以构成同一个“块池”
    B. HDFS Federation中,所有名称节点会共享底层的数据节点存储资源,数据节点向所有名称节点汇报
    C. 设计了多个相互独立的名称节点
    D. HDFS的命名服务能够水平扩展
    正确答案: A

  6. 关于YARN的描述错误的是
    A. Yarn 是一个资源调度平台,负责为运算程序提供服务器运算资源
    B. Yarn 是 MapReduce 的一个组件
    C. Yarn 采用主从结构
    D. Container 是 yarn 中分配资源的一个单位,包涵一定量的内存、 CPU 等资源
    正确答案: B

  7. HDFS的HA是指?
    A. 高容错性
    B. 高可靠性
    C. 高吞吐率
    D. 高可用性
    正确答案: D

多选题

  1. 下列关于Hadoop RPC序列化属性描述正确的是
    A. 紧凑,高效实时存储空间
    B. 快速,读写数据的额外开销小
    C. 可扩展,可以透明地读取老格式数据
    D. 互操作,可以使用不同语言读写永久存储
    正确答案: ABCD

  2. 关于HDFS的HA(High Availability)机制描述,正确的是
    A. Secondary NameNode机制可以实现HA的功能
    B. HDFS的HA功能配置了Active/Standby两个NameNodes
    C. 任何时间,确保只有一个处于Active状态,其他处在Standby 状态
    D. 为了实现快速切换,Standby节点可以获取集群的最新文件块信息
    正确答案: BCD

  3. 以下关于YARN的描述正确的是
    A. YARN支持多个框架,YARN不仅是一个计算框架,还是框架管理器。
    B. YARN为上层应用提供统一的资源管理和调度
    C. ResourceManager负责整个集群的资源管理和调度
    D. YARN的出现,使得多个计算框架可以运行在同一个集群之中。
    正确答案: BCD

判断题

  1. 在紧急情况下,StandbyNameNode可以快速切换为ActiveNameNode。
    正确答案: 正确

  2. 多个NameNode就意味着多个NameSpace。
    正确答案: 正确

  3. 数据池是多个NameSpace下的数据块的结合。
    正确答案: 错误

  4. 在HDFS Federation机制中,所有的NameNode都是活跃状态。
    正确答案: 正确

  5. HDFS Federation 可以解决集群扩展、隔离性和单点故障的问题。
    正确答案: 错误

  6. HDFS Federation 使用了多个独立的NameNode,这些NameNode之间是联合的,互相协调,管理元数据信息。
    正确答案: 错误

  7. 非高可用性(HA)的Hadoop集群在主节点宕机后将会瘫痪。
    正确答案: 正确

  8. 目前大多数用户的使用场景中,一个NameNode或一对HA的NameNode方式就能应对使用需求。
    正确答案: 正确

填空题

  1. 在Hadoop2.0中,______是运行在从节点上的组件,负责管理单个应用程序,它向ResourceManager申请资源 ,并使用这些资源启动内部任务,同时负责任务的运行监控和容错。
    正确答案:ApplicationMaster

  2. Apache Hadoop _____是另一种资源协调者,它的引入为集群在利用率、统一资源管理和数据共享等方面带来很大好处。
    正确答案:YARN

  3. 在Hadoop2.0中, ______是从节点一个独立运行的进程,负责定期将本节点上的资源使用上报给ResourceManager。
    正确答案:NodeManager

  4. 在Hadoop2.0中,______是对资源的抽象,它封装了某个节点节点的CPU、内存等资源。
    正确答案:Container

  5. Hadoop2.0设计了HDFS ______机制,提供名称节点热备机制。(要求英文缩写)
    正确答案:HA

  6. Hadoop1.0框架,单一的命名空间,无法实现资源隔离,Hadoop2.0设计了HDFS______管理多个命名空间。(要求用英文)
    正确答案:Federation

  7. HDFS中存放的数据一定是______,可以序列化和反序列的数据。
    正确答案:流式数据

相关文章:

  • Spring中有哪几种方法获取HttpSession对象
  • 4 redis的HyperLogLog入门原理
  • java发送媒体类型为multipart/form-data的请求
  • 云课五分钟-0Cg++默认版本和升级-std=c++17
  • 将 Fedora 38 平滑升级至 Fedora 39
  • 工厂设计模式
  • 聊聊logback的MDCFilter
  • CSS英文单词强制截断换行
  • Redisson 分布式锁实战应用解析
  • 【2017年数据结构真题】
  • 基于springboot实现应急救援物资管理系统项目【项目源码】计算机毕业设计
  • 面试求职者
  • 在Ubuntu上用sane api实现通用扫描功能
  • 8.5 Windows驱动开发:内核注册表增删改查
  • 基于单片机体温脉搏检测控制系统及源程序
  • IE9 : DOM Exception: INVALID_CHARACTER_ERR (5)
  • $translatePartialLoader加载失败及解决方式
  • angular学习第一篇-----环境搭建
  • egg(89)--egg之redis的发布和订阅
  • es6--symbol
  • es的写入过程
  • HTTP中的ETag在移动客户端的应用
  • java架构面试锦集:开源框架+并发+数据结构+大企必备面试题
  • JS函数式编程 数组部分风格 ES6版
  • JS专题之继承
  • learning koa2.x
  • quasar-framework cnodejs社区
  • uni-app项目数字滚动
  • 关于Android中设置闹钟的相对比较完善的解决方案
  • 码农张的Bug人生 - 见面之礼
  • 那些被忽略的 JavaScript 数组方法细节
  • 区块链技术特点之去中心化特性
  • 首页查询功能的一次实现过程
  • 腾讯优测优分享 | 你是否体验过Android手机插入耳机后仍外放的尴尬?
  • 听说你叫Java(二)–Servlet请求
  • 详解移动APP与web APP的区别
  • 运行时添加log4j2的appender
  • #1015 : KMP算法
  • #pragam once 和 #ifndef 预编译头
  • $.proxy和$.extend
  • (Matalb分类预测)GA-BP遗传算法优化BP神经网络的多维分类预测
  • (第二周)效能测试
  • (附源码)计算机毕业设计大学生兼职系统
  • (解决办法)ASP.NET导出Excel,打开时提示“您尝试打开文件'XXX.xls'的格式与文件扩展名指定文件不一致
  • (四)linux文件内容查看
  • (一)Thymeleaf用法——Thymeleaf简介
  • (转)【Hibernate总结系列】使用举例
  • (转)es进行聚合操作时提示Fielddata is disabled on text fields by default
  • (转贴)用VML开发工作流设计器 UCML.NET工作流管理系统
  • (总结)Linux下的暴力密码在线破解工具Hydra详解
  • ./configure,make,make install的作用(转)
  • .Net Remoting(分离服务程序实现) - Part.3
  • @property括号内属性讲解
  • [ C++ ] STL---stack与queue
  • [20170728]oracle保留字.txt